    NVIDIA has begun shipping Blackwell Ultra B300 accelerators to major hyperscalers, delivering the most significant performance leap in AI infrastructure. The new chips power next-generation data centers optimized for large language model training and inference.

    Performance Specifications

    The B300 Ultra features 208 billion transistors, 192GB of HBM3e memory, and delivers 10 exaflops of AI compute per chip. Compared to the H100, inference performance improves by 10x for large language models while energy efficiency improves by 4x.

    The new NVLink Switch enables scaling to 10,000+ GPUs in a single training cluster. This enables training runs for models exceeding 1 trillion parameters with unprecedented efficiency.

    Customer Deployments

    Microsoft Azure, Amazon AWS, and Google Cloud have all announced B300 Ultra availability. Microsoft's deployment powers enhanced Azure OpenAI services, while AWS offers the chips through SageMaker and Bedrock.

    Supply and Demand

    NVIDIA projects $100 billion in data center revenue for fiscal 2027, with Blackwell representing the majority of shipments by mid-year. Demand continues to exceed supply, with hyperscalers placing orders through 2027.

    Taiwan Semiconductor's advanced packaging capacity remains the primary bottleneck. NVIDIA has secured priority allocation but lead times extend 6-9 months for new orders.
